Phenytoin

Phenytoin: Side Effects, Dosage, Uses, Interactions

Phenytoin is a medication used to control seizures and prevent convulsions. It belongs to the class of drugs known as antiepileptic or anticonvulsant medications. Phenytoin works by regulating the electrical activity in the brain, making it less likely for seizures to occur. Uses of Phenytoin

The primary use of phenytoin is the control and prevention of various types of seizures, including tonic-clonic (grand mal) seizures, psychomotor (temporal lobe) seizures, and other generalized or partial seizures. It is also used to prevent and control seizures following brain surgery or head injuries. In some cases, phenytoin may be prescribed for the treatment of trigeminal neuralgia, a chronic pain condition affecting the trigeminal nerve.

Mechanism of Action

Phenytoin works by stabilizing the membranes of neurons in the brain, reducing their ability to generate and propagate electrical impulses. This mechanism prevents the spread of seizure activity and reduces the frequency and severity of seizures.

Dosage and Administration

Phenytoin is available in various forms, including oral capsules, extended-release capsules, and injectable solutions. The dosage is typically adjusted based on the patient’s age, weight, and response to treatment. For adults, the typical starting dose for oral phenytoin is 300-400 mg per day, divided into multiple doses. Pediatric doses are calculated based on body weight. Side Effects

Like most medications, phenytoin can cause side effects. Common side effects include dizziness, drowsiness, nausea, vomiting, constipation, and rash. More severe side effects may include liver dysfunction, bone marrow suppression, and allergic reactions. Long-term use of phenytoin can also lead to gingival hyperplasia (overgrowth of gum tissue) and coarsening of facial features. Interactions

Phenytoin can interact with various medications, including antidepressants, antifungals, and certain antibiotics. It can also interact with substances like alcohol, tobacco, and certain foods. These interactions can either increase or decrease the effectiveness of phenytoin or the other substances involved. Warnings and Precautions

Phenytoin should not be abruptly discontinued, as this can increase the risk of seizures or status epilepticus, a life-threatening condition. Patients with liver or kidney disease, or those who are pregnant or breastfeeding, may need to take additional precautions when taking phenytoin. Pharmacokinetics

Phenytoin is well absorbed after oral administration and has a long half-life of approximately 22-28 hours. It is metabolized primarily in the liver by the cytochrome P450 enzyme system and is excreted through the kidneys. Phenytoin is known to induce its own metabolism, meaning that over time, higher doses may be required to maintain therapeutic levels.

Brand Names and Manufacturers

Phenytoin is available under various brand names, including Dilantin, Phenytek, and Epanutin. It is manufactured by several pharmaceutical companies, such as Pfizer, Taro Pharmaceuticals, and Parke-Davis.
